Skip to content
This repository was archived by the owner on Jan 14, 2020. It is now read-only.
/ deprecated Public archive

πŸš€ Framework for building universal web app and static website in Vue.js (beta)

License

Notifications You must be signed in to change notification settings

ream/deprecated

Folders and files

NameName
Last commit message
Last commit date

Latest commit

326a3f8 Β· Jan 13, 2020
Jan 5, 2019
Aug 15, 2018
Jan 5, 2019
May 10, 2019
May 10, 2019
May 10, 2019
Oct 13, 2018
Feb 18, 2018
May 10, 2019
May 17, 2018
Feb 18, 2018
Jan 13, 2020
Dec 3, 2018
May 10, 2019
Jun 5, 2018
May 10, 2019

Repository files navigation

This project is deprecated in favor of https://vapperjs.org

NPM version NPM downloads CircleCI
donate chat

Install

yarn add ream

Usage

Unlike a regular Vue SPA, you must export a function which returns an object in your app entry in order to make it work with Ream:

// index.js
import Vue from 'vue'
import Router from 'vue-router'

Vue.use(Router)

export default () => ({
  router: new Router({
    mode: 'history',
    routes: [{
      path: '/',
      // Dynamically load your index component
      component: () => import('./index.vue')
    }]
  })
})

And that's it, run ream dev and have fun playing with your app at http://localhost:4000.

Roadmap

  • Document how to modify internal webpack config.
  • Add proper tests.

To make things happen faster, you may consider becoming a patron to support the development:

Contributing

  1. Fork it!
  2. Create your feature branch: git checkout -b my-new-feature
  3. Commit your changes: git commit -am 'Add some feature'
  4. Push to the branch: git push origin my-new-feature
  5. Submit a pull request :D

Author

ream Β© egoist, Released under the MIT License.
Authored and maintained by egoist with help from contributors (list).

github.com/egoist Β· GitHub @egoist Β· Twitter @_egoistlily